Born in Kentucky in 1815, and died 28 December 1884. He was a physician. Dr. Guthrie was a veteran of the Civil War. He is listed on the census of 1860 as living in Beaver Twp., Butler County, Iowa, with his wife Mary A. and children Thomas E., Hester, Mary E. Flora, Ida, and Frank.
